What is a Bottomless Portafilter? And why do we use it?

It is a filter holder without a lower spout, allowing you to watch the espresso flow directly from the basket during extraction. Some people think its only purpose is to get a beautiful extraction shot for photos, but the true and essential reason is to measure the quality of the extraction.

Practical Experiment: How does the portafilter reveal your mistakes?

To understand its importance, we conducted three practical experiments demonstrating the difference:

  • Experiment 1 (Tilted Tamping): We tamped at an angle and unevenly. The result? The coffee started flowing from one side before the other, indicating an uneven extraction.

  • Experiment 2 (Ignoring Clumps): We left the coffee clumps and tamped with maximum force. The result? Random water channels appeared (channeling), negatively affecting the extraction.

  • Experiment 3 (Perfect Extraction): We completely broke down the clumps, distributed the coffee evenly, and used a professional tamper. The result? A neat, symmetrical extraction that gathers smoothly in the center!

Comparison: Bottomless vs. Spout… Portafilter

Type

Pros

Cons

Best For

Bottomless (Naked)

Visual control + clearly reveals mistakes + visually pleasing experience

Requires high precision in prep (otherwise coffee will spray)

Passionate beginners to professionals

Spouted (Regular)

Easier + cleaner + easily splits coffee into two cups

Doesn't easily reveal distribution and tamping mistakes

Quick and daily use

Why is the 58mm size the most common?

The 58mm size is considered the professional standard in most advanced commercial and home espresso machines. This is due to:

  • Being the standard used in cafe machines.

  • Greater compatibility with Precision Baskets.

  • Wide availability of accessories (distributors, tampers, dosing funnels).

⚠️ Very Important Note: Just because a portafilter is 58mm does not mean it is fully compatible with all 58mm machines! Compatibility also depends on the shape of the wings, the locking angle, and the group head design. Always ensure compatibility with your specific machine model.

Tools to Complete Your Bottomless Portafilter Experience

To achieve a perfect result (as in the third experiment), you will need:

  1. WDT Tool (Weiss Distribution Technique): To break up any clumps that cause random water channeling. (Browse Coffee Distributors)

  2. Coffee Tamper: To compress the coffee perfectly evenly. (Browse Coffee Tampers)

  3. Precision Baskets: To improve water distribution through the coffee puck.
